Show more

merge进master了看了眼test还行吧没有全线飘红(呼)
但是有几个test确实很可疑希望第二轮run能绿,不行就周一看看要不要修了

Road trip如果远离城市可能还真的很像美卡,双向双车道

youtu.be/hTA2SizR6sk

最近很想吐槽的就是公司的CI最近频繁偶发性错误,可能一来也是我commit选的base不够稳的锅,但是CI这个一跑一个小时错了rerun又是一个小时可能就过了,roll一个all pass才放心merge就搞得人好像个trained monkey

我只能相信自己做manual testing走过的基础workflow能work,测得越多自然就越稳,自己写的测试真的有点问题尤其是自己开发自己测经常转不到tester那边的思维

说真的查bug真的太难了就算工期铺满test加满也总有你没想到的东西……要不是这里假设错了就是那里API用错了就是有各种超乎想象的failure pattern……

不过感觉再压力下去我人就没了还是不能这么想,又不是第一天上班了不能有这种公司生死置于自己肩上的奇怪责任感

@kiririn 原来的代码好像是歪打正着地正确运转着的还能过那么多测试,仔细看看我都呆了这就是我写的💩吗

Show thread

啊作为一个新人写大commit真的是提心吊胆的,测也不好测,知识也肯定不周全,review也特别难顾及到方方面面还是得靠自己多看看多测测。看到一个意料之外的merge conflict差点以为合master前发现一个大问题要返工好几个步骤然后再走一遍测试……其实好像是之前基础框架代码的问题最近正好他们把那块改了。

想了想好像确实是不能一概说是违法,比如说加州是可以在自行车道里开200 feet的然而自行车道就是白实线,该越还是越。再考虑有些地方穷修不起路,各种标志可能也就容易瞎搞上简单的代替,该断的线可能也就懒得断?

Show thread

CVC 21461.这条直接说不遵从标志指示是违法,但是white solid lane在MUTCD里也只是说discourage crossing所以才说法这么怪

Show thread

看CVC看着看着终于看到了美国公路上各种标志的源头,有一条条款直接采纳了联邦层面上的标准MUTCD(这估计也跟近代美国的公路基本上都是Federal Aided有关)。法上这些东西都叫做Traffic Control Devices(cited from CVC DIVISION 1)。
我就很奇怪为什么加州明明对双线的限制讲的很明白,但是对单白实线和虚线就没有讲很清楚,原因就是这套大概是联邦下来的建议性标志不是加州的法定标志。
2009 MUTCD with Revisions 1 and 2, May 2012 - Knowledge - FHWA MUTCD
mutcd.fhwa.dot.gov/kno_2009r1r

保险起见手测了一下feature然后就发现了一个拍在脸上的犯傻bug😜

说来最近睡眠不足运动不够吃的不好真的不太行,脑子都不是很好使

@kiririn 或者从另一方面来说因为code本身也没有规定的很细,dmv又没有直接的执法权所以其实dmv是靠驾照发行的审核权来影响司机的driving practice的吧……驾考要求一部分是法律要求一部分就成了评分细则了

Show thread

看交通事故集锦真的不敢开车,这些都是些什么人啊……有点理解为什么handbook说不要假设别人都守交规了,要defensive driving

底特律真的就是汽车工业不行以后衰败了的都市,to the extreme就是整个neighborhood都不行了

我终于理解为什么California Driver Handbook那么难读了,因为提供的只是California Vehicle Code的一个概要,很多地方都是从CVC里抄的但是由于精确性很多地方又不能改说法就说的特别模棱两可。

Show more
碎碎念推特巢

The social network of the future: No ads, no corporate surveillance, ethical design, and decentralization! Own your data with Mastodon!